    (Original post by Spongy)
    Did you manage to ask them/ hear of the gcse A* cut off this year. I have 9A* so hoping i will get an interview.
    The guy leading the talk said that the cut off was 8A*s last year and will be that again this year. He said that this is probably the very peak of how high the cut off point will be and they don't know if this will go down or stay at 8 again.

    But I think you can safely say that you've got good, strong, non-borderline GCSEs
